位置:百问excel教程网-excel问答知识分享网 > 资讯中心 > excel问答 > 文章详情

excel为什么有的地方会卡

作者:百问excel教程网
|
386人看过
发布时间:2026-01-08 05:12:24
标签:
Excel 为什么有的地方会卡?深度解析与解决方案在日常办公中,Excel 是一个不可或缺的工具,它能够帮助我们高效地处理数据、制作报表、进行分析。然而,许多用户在使用 Excel 时会遇到一个令人困扰的问题——Excel 为什么
excel为什么有的地方会卡
Excel 为什么有的地方会卡?深度解析与解决方案
在日常办公中,Excel 是一个不可或缺的工具,它能够帮助我们高效地处理数据、制作报表、进行分析。然而,许多用户在使用 Excel 时会遇到一个令人困扰的问题——Excel 为什么有的地方会卡。这个问题看似简单,实则涉及多个层面,包括系统性能、软件设计、数据处理方式以及用户操作习惯等。本文将从多个角度深入分析 Excel 为何会出现卡顿,并给出实用的解决方案。
一、Excel 为何会卡?核心原因探析
1. 数据量过大导致性能下降
Excel 的核心功能是处理表格数据,当数据量非常大时,Excel 会面临较大的性能压力。尤其是在处理大量数据时,Excel 需要不断读取、写入和计算数据,这会占用大量的系统资源,导致程序运行缓慢甚至卡顿。
官方数据显示,Excel 在处理超过 10 万条数据时,其运算效率会显著下降。这种性能瓶颈主要是由于 Excel 的底层架构设计,它本质上是一个基于公式和图表的计算工具,而非专门的数据库管理系统。
2. 公式计算过于复杂
Excel 依赖公式进行数据计算,当公式过于复杂时,Excel 会需要进行大量的计算,从而导致程序卡顿。尤其是在使用嵌套公式、VBA 程序或宏时,计算时间会大大增加。
例如,一个包含多个嵌套函数的公式,可能需要数十秒甚至数分钟才能完成计算。这种计算密集型操作会严重影响 Excel 的响应速度。
3. 数据格式不兼容或存储方式不当
Excel 会根据数据格式(如文本、数字、日期、时间等)来处理数据,如果数据存储方式不当,例如使用大量非数值数据、空单元格或格式混乱,Excel 会需要额外的解析时间,从而影响运行速度。
4. 后台进程占用过多资源
Excel 在运行过程中会占用一定的系统资源,如 CPU、内存和磁盘。如果用户同时运行多个程序或使用资源占用高的软件(如杀毒软件、数据库管理系统等),Excel 可能会因资源不足而出现卡顿。
5. 软件版本不兼容或系统配置不足
不同版本的 Excel 在性能上可能存在差异,且系统配置(如内存、CPU、硬盘性能)也会影响 Excel 的运行。如果系统配置较低,Excel 会更易出现卡顿。
二、Excel 卡顿的典型表现与识别方法
1. 程序运行缓慢
用户可能在打开 Excel 文件时,发现程序响应缓慢,甚至需要等待较长时间才能加载数据。
2. 公式计算延迟
在执行复杂公式时,Excel 会提示“计算中”,但实际运行时间很长,甚至无法完成。
3. 界面卡顿或冻结
Excel 界面可能在某些操作下出现卡顿,比如在拖动数据、复制粘贴、排序或筛选时,界面响应不灵敏。
4. 内存占用过高
在运行过程中,Excel 会占用大量内存,导致系统出现内存不足的提示,进而影响其他程序的运行。
5. 重复计算或公式错误
如果公式有错误,Excel 可能会反复计算,导致程序长时间运行,甚至卡死。
三、Excel 卡顿的解决方案与优化策略
1. 优化数据处理方式
- 减少数据量:避免导入过多数据,使用 Excel 的“筛选”功能,只处理需要的数据。
- 使用数据透视表:将复杂的数据转换为数据透视表,可以提高计算效率。
- 使用公式优化:避免嵌套公式,尽量使用数组公式或函数替代。
2. 调整 Excel 配置
- 增加内存:如果系统内存不足,可以考虑升级内存,提高 Excel 的运行效率。
- 调整缓存设置:在 Excel 选项中,可以调整缓存大小,减少计算时间。
- 关闭不必要的后台程序:关闭杀毒软件、数据库管理系统等,以释放系统资源。
3. 使用更高效的工具
- 使用 Excel 的“计算选项”:在 Excel 中,可以调整“计算选项”为“自动”或“手动”,避免频繁计算。
- 使用 VBA 或宏:如果需要执行复杂操作,可以借助 VBA 或宏来提高效率。
- 使用第三方工具:如 Excel 进阶功能、数据透视表插件等,可以提升性能。
4. 避免使用复杂公式
- 简化公式:避免嵌套公式,尽量使用单一公式完成计算。
- 使用函数替代:例如,使用 `SUM`、`AVERAGE` 等函数替代复杂的公式。
5. 定期清理和优化 Excel 文件
- 删除冗余数据:删除不必要的数据,减少文件大小。
- 修复文件格式:使用 Excel 的“文件”>“信息”>“修复”功能,修复文件损坏问题。
- 使用“清理工作簿”功能:删除多余的格式、图表和公式。
四、Excel 卡顿的深层原因与用户操作建议
1. 用户操作习惯影响性能
- 频繁操作:用户频繁地进行排序、筛选、复制粘贴等操作,会增加 Excel 的计算负担。
- 不合理的数据结构:如数据列过多、行数过长,会导致 Excel 的计算效率下降。
2. 系统性能问题
- 硬件性能不足:如果系统配置较低,Excel 会更易卡顿。
- 操作系统资源不足:在多任务运行环境下,Excel 可能会因资源不足而卡顿。
3. 软件缺陷与兼容性问题
- Excel 版本过旧:过时的版本可能无法支持最新的功能,导致性能不佳。
- 文件格式不兼容:如使用旧版本的 Excel 打开新版本的文件,可能导致卡顿。
五、实用技巧与提升 Excel 性能的建议
1. 使用“自动计算”与“手动计算”切换
- 自动计算:适用于公式计算频繁的场景。
- 手动计算:适用于需要手动检查公式结果的场景。
2. 使用“快速填充”功能
- 通过“填充”按钮,可以快速填充数据,减少手动操作时间。
3. 使用“查找与替换”功能
- 在处理大量数据时,使用“查找与替换”功能可以快速定位并修改数据。
4. 避免使用“图表”插件
- 图表插件在处理大量数据时,会占用更多系统资源,导致 Excel 卡顿。
5. 使用“条件格式”提升效率
- 通过“条件格式”可以快速标记数据,减少手动操作。
六、
Excel 是一个强大而灵活的工具,但其性能也受到多种因素的影响。用户在使用 Excel 时,应充分了解其运行机制,合理管理数据和资源,以避免卡顿问题。通过优化数据处理方式、调整配置、使用高效工具,可以显著提升 Excel 的运行效率。希望本文能帮助用户更好地理解和使用 Excel,提升工作效率。
如需进一步了解 Excel 的性能优化技巧,欢迎持续关注。
推荐文章
相关文章
推荐URL
Excel 强制进位函数详解:原理、应用与实战技巧在Excel中,数据处理是一项极为重要的技能,而“强制进位”作为一种常见的数据处理方式,常用于确保数值在特定范围内,避免出现小数点后过多的位数。本文将深入解析Excel中“强制进位”函
2026-01-08 05:12:09
255人看过
标题:为什么Excel内存会变大?在现代办公环境中,Excel作为一款广泛使用的电子表格软件,几乎每个人都离不开它。然而,很多人在使用Excel的过程中,常常会发现Excel的内存(内存大小)在使用一段时间后发生变化。这种变化究
2026-01-08 05:11:25
224人看过
为什么Excel拉不是复制?深度解析Excel操作逻辑与实际应用Excel作为一款广泛使用的电子表格软件,其操作逻辑看似简单,但背后却蕴含着复杂的规则与机制。在日常使用中,用户常常会遇到“为什么Excel拉不是复制”这样的疑问,这背后
2026-01-08 05:10:57
206人看过
Excel表格备份在什么盘:深度解析与实用建议在日常办公和数据管理中,Excel表格作为常用的数据处理工具,其数据安全至关重要。备份是保障数据不丢失的重要手段,而备份存储位置的选择则直接关系到数据的可恢复性与安全性。本文将从备份的必要
2026-01-08 05:10:26
134人看过
热门推荐
热门专题:
资讯中心: